当前位置:当前位置: 首页 >
Go语言对象的内存布局是怎样的?
文章出处:网络 人气:发表时间:2025-06-28 19:20:17
一、内存分配器组件总览Go 语言的内存分配器包含内存管理单元、线程缓存、中心缓存和页堆几个重要组件: • 内存管理单元:runtime.mspan • 线程缓存:runtime.mcache • 中心缓存:runtime.mcentral • 页堆:runtime.mheap 所有的 Go 语言程序都会在启动时初始化如上图所示的内存布局,每一个处理器都会分配一个线程缓存 mcache,用于处理微对象和小对象的分配,它们会持有内存管理单元 mspan。
每个类型的内存管理…。
同类文章排行
- 前几年说五五分流,现在怎么又开始扩招了?
- 学编程要不要买电脑?
- 如何评价《绝区零》艾莲的激发潜能?
- 买到烂尾楼到底该有多绝望?
- 为什么感觉淘宝现在不如拼多多了?
- 汪峰的每任妻子都很漂亮,他有哪些男性魅力?
- 孙宇晨为什么能这么成功?
- 手术时把大脑拿出来还能接回去吗?
- 如何看待 2025 浙江高考杭州二中成绩下滑?
- Flutter 为什么没有一款好用的UI框架?
最新资讯文章
- 直接躺下更方便,为什么人会进化成需要枕头?
- 独立开发者靠什么赚钱?
- H264和H265谁画质好,求回谢谢!?
- 想买个鱼缸,听说里面坑很多,哪个大神给讲解一下呀?
- 女明星陪酒真的存在吗?
- 小米 YU7的3分钟20万辆订单是真的吗?
- Rust的工程配置为何用toml格式?
- Node.js是谁发明的?
- SATA固态好用吗?为什么大家都喜欢m.2呢?
- 为什么 Windows 的兼容性这么强大,到底用了什么技术?
- 现在已经有5K、6K、8K分辨率显示器,那么8K之后是什么?
- 阿里云公共DNS限速对个人用户有何影响?
- 中餐炒菜那么好吃,为什么欧美人不学去?
- 女170 100斤胖吗?
- 韩国人为什么处处与中为敌,难道他们不知道自己是芝麻小的小国吗?
- 柳州面临现在的发展困境,有什么好的出路吗?
- 感觉鱼缸久了底下火山石里脏脏的,能彻底换水清理一遍不?
- 发达国家放弃全电动车,我国电车一降再降,高举发展新能源汽车大旗,电车会变成中国车企自嗨吗?
- 伊朗为什么会被中俄抛弃?
- 为什么现在越来越多的人不想要孩子呢?